Provider Enrollment Requirements
Providers are required to maintain current and accurate enrollment and demographic information in the Texas Medicaid & Healthcare Partnership (TMHP) Provider Enrollment and Management System (PEMS).
PEMS is the required TMHP system and the single source of truth for provider enrollment and maintenance activities for Texas Medicaid, including:
- Enrollment, reenrollment, and revalidation
- Demographic and practice information updates
- Change of Ownership (CHOW) requests
Per guidance from HHSC and TMHP, Texas Children’s Health Plan (TCHP) requires providers to ensure their demographic information is aligned across the PEMS Master Provider File.
TCHP will contract, credential and pay only those providers who are properly enrolled with TMHP and whose information is received in the official PEMS file from TMHP. In addition, it is important that every provider be enrolled at each location where they see patients. This will help ensure claims process correctly and an accurate online provider directory for our Members seeking care.

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ments (CLIA) Certification
Providers that perform or bill for laboratory services must maintain a valid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ments (CLIA) certification in PEMS.
CLIA certification:
- Must be current and accurate in PEMS
- Must be appropriate for each laboratory procedure code billed
Claims submitted for laboratory services without the appropriate CLIA certification on file in PEMS may be flagged or denied in accordance with Texas Medicaid requirements.
Providers are strongly encouraged to:
- Regularly review CLIA information in PEMS
- Update CLIA certifications when adding new services or locations
- Ensure CLIA information is accurate during enrollment maintenance and revalidation
